About this course

Pharmacy is the healthcare profession at the intersection of science and patient care, concerned with the safe and effective use of medicines. Pharmacists are experts in drugs: their chemistry, their pharmacological effects, their interactions and their appropriate use for specific patients and conditions. They work across community, hospital and clinical settings, and their role has expanded significantly in recent years to encompass independent prescribing, medication review, long-term condition management and public health interventions. A pharmacy degree is a demanding professional qualification that opens the door to a graduate-entry profession with clear career structures and strong employment prospects.
